NORFOLK, Va. -- Fresh off a season-opening victory, the Norfolk State women's basketball team will look to move to 2-0 on the season on Thursday evening at Echols Hall.
 
The Spartans take on Longwood at 7 p.m. on Thursday, Nov. 7 for Throwback Night. Norfolk State picked up a dominant 70-49 win over William & Mary on Monday, putting together a strong defensive performance.
 
Norfolk State leads the all-time series with Longwood 12-5. The Spartans defeated the Lancers 76-59 during the 2023-24 campaign behind a 30-point, 16-rebound double-double performance from senior Kierra Wheeler.
 
Thursday's game will air live on WNSB 91.1 FM, featuring Ross Gordon and Woube Gebre on the call.
 
LAST TIME OUT
  • Norfolk State opened the 2024-25 season with a 70-49 victory over William & Mary on Monday evening
  • Anjanae Richardson led the Spartans with a career night, finishing the game with 21 points on 7-of-13 shooting that included five made 3-pointers.
  • Makoye Diawara picked up a double-double with 11 points and 10 rebounds.
  • Diamond Johnson also scored in double figures with 11 points.
  • Niya Fields brought in a career-high eight rebounds
  • Amari Smith made her Norfolk State debut, tallying three points and one assist
  • NSU shot an impressive 60.0% in the second quarter (9-of-15)
  • The Spartans only trailed for 3:34 early in the first quarter
  • Norfolk State outscored the Tribe 38-17 over the second and third quarters
  • The Spartans finished the game shooting 41.2% (28-of-68) and out rebounded the Tribe 51-35
 
SCOUTING THE LANCERS
  • The Lancers began the season with an 81-70 win on Monday against Lincoln (Pa.)
  • Senior guard Malea Brown led Longwood with 21 points, four rebounds, and two assists.
  • Kiki McIntyre (13), Frances Ulysse (12), and Mariah Wilson (11) all scored double figures in the win
  • Head coach Erika Lang-Montgomery enters her 3rd season with the Lancers. She is currently 18-42 at Longwood and has 13 years of head coaching experience (129-200)
  • Longwood finished last season 9-21 overall with a 6-10 record in the Big South Conference.
 
SERIES HISTORY
  • Norfolk State leads the all-time series 12-5
  • The previous meeting took place last season. NSU picked up a 76-59 win over LU
  • Longwood last defeated Norfolk State in the 2006-2007 season (67-55)
  • Norfolk State won the first-ever meeting between the two programs in the 1974-75 season (54-35)
  • The Spartans are 6-4 over the last ten meetings against the Lancers
